About Bachelor of Human Services (BHMS) (Human Resource Management), Bachelor Degree - at University of Southern Queensland
Understand community development and welfare
Our Bachelor of Human Services (Human Resource Management) will put you on the right path to understanding community development and welfare from a wide range of perspectives from within Australia and globally. You will combine this learning with courses exploring the foundations of human resource management, including staffing and remuneration, workplace health and safety, employment relations, people development, and leading organisational change. You will also gain research skills appropriate for working in human services.
Career outcomes
This degree will provide you with a solid foundation to work in community organisation roles such as a community development worker, counsellor, welfare worker and support worker.
